Entries containing the
ldapSubentry object class are special in that
they are normally excluded from search results, unless the target entry is
requested with a base-level search. They are used to store operational
information that controls how the server should behave rather than user data.
Because they do not hold user data, it is generally desirable to have them
excluded from search results, but for cases in which a client needs to
retrieve such an entry, then this subentries request control may be included
in the search request. This control differs from the
DraftLDUPSubentriesRequestControl in that you can optionally also
return entries that do not contain the ldapSubEntry object class,
whereas the DraftLDUPSubentriesRequestControl will cause only
subentries to be returned.
There is no corresponding response control.
Example
The following example illustrates the use of the subentries request control to retrieve subentries that may not otherwise be returned.
// First, perform a search to retrieve an entry with a cn of "test subentry"
// but without including the subentries request control. This should not
// return any matching entries.
SearchRequest searchRequest = new SearchRequest("dc=example,dc=com",
SearchScope.SUB, Filter.createEqualityFilter("cn", "test subentry"));
SearchResult resultWithoutControl = connection.search(searchRequest);
LDAPTestUtils.assertResultCodeEquals(resultWithoutControl,
ResultCode.SUCCESS);
LDAPTestUtils.assertEntriesReturnedEquals(resultWithoutControl, 0);
// Update the search request to add a subentries request control so that
// subentries should be included in search results. This should cause the
// subentry to be returned.
searchRequest.addControl(new RFC3672SubentriesRequestControl(true));
SearchResult resultWithControl = connection.search(searchRequest);
LDAPTestUtils.assertResultCodeEquals(resultWithControl, ResultCode.SUCCESS);
LDAPTestUtils.assertEntriesReturnedEquals(resultWithControl, 1);
